dc.description.abstractPhonetic codes such as Soundex and Metaphone have been used in the past to address the Record Linkage Problem. However, to the best of our knowledge, no particular effort has been made within this context towards privacy assurance during the matching process. Phonetic codes have an interesting feature which can be cornerstone to providing privacy. They are mappings of strings which do not exhibit the one-to-one property. In this paper, we present a novel protocol for achieving privacy preserving record linkage using phonetics, we provide proof of correctness for our approach and finally we illustrate experimental results concerning performance and matching accuracy. The proposed protocol can be equally well applied to codes different than the phonetic ones, which do not exhibit the one-to-one property, such as hash tables with comparable results. © 2009 IEEE.en
